Reflective Properties That Lower Cooling Costs

One of the biggest advantages of metal roofing is its ability to reflect solar heat instead of absorbing it like traditional asphalt shingles. Most metal roofs are treated with special reflective coatings or pigments that deflect ultraviolet rays. This means your roof stays cooler during hot summer months, and in turn, your cooling system doesn’t have to work as hard—significantly lowering your energy consumption.

According to the U.S. Department of Energy, a properly installed metal roof can reduce cooling costs by up to 25%. Whether you’re managing a household or operating a commercial space, those savings can quickly add up over time.

Insulation Compatibility Enhances Performance

Metal roofing also works seamlessly with various types of insulation, enhancing its energy-saving properties. When combined with high-quality underlayments and rigid foam insulation, a metal roof can help maintain a consistent indoor temperature. This is especially beneficial in climates with extreme temperature shifts, where heating and cooling systems are frequently used.

Sustainability and Longevity

Beyond direct energy savings, metal roofing is also one of the most environmentally friendly roofing materials available. It’s typically made from recycled content and is 100% recyclable at the end of its life. And because metal roofs can last 40-70 years with minimal maintenance, you won’t need to replace your roof as frequently, reducing the environmental impact of re-roofing.

The long lifespan combined with energy efficiency makes metal roofing a wise investment for those looking to lower their carbon footprint and save money over time.
